Batt Insulation Installation in Killeen, TX
Batt insulation installation is a common service for homeowners looking to improve the energy efficiency of their properties. This process involves placing pre-cut rolls or batts of insulation material within wall cavities, attics, or floors to help regulate indoor temperatures and reduce heating and cooling costs. Projects typically include insulating walls during renovations, adding insulation to attics to prevent heat loss, or upgrading existing insulation to enhance overall comfort. Property owners often want to understand the different types of insulation available, such as fiberglass or mineral wool, and how they can impact energy savings and indoor comfort.
Before requesting batt insulation installation, property owners usually consider the scope of their project, including which areas need insulation and the condition of existing materials. It’s important to evaluate the insulation’s R-value, which measures its thermal resistance, to ensure it meets the needs of the local climate. Homeowners also often inquire about proper installation techniques to avoid gaps or compression that can reduce effectiveness. Clear understanding of these factors can help in making informed decisions to achieve optimal insulation performance and energy efficiency.

Batt Insulation Installation Questions
What is batt insulation used for? Batt insulation helps improve energy efficiency by reducing heat transfer in walls, attics, and floors of residential properties.
Can batt insulation be installed in existing walls? Yes, batt insulation can be added to existing walls during renovations or upgrades to enhance insulation performance.
What types of properties benefit most from batt insulation? Batt insulation is suitable for homes and buildings with standard wall cavities, attics, and floors needing effective thermal barriers.
Is batt insulation suitable for DIY projects? Installing batt insulation requires careful handling and proper placement, so it is often recommended to seek professional installation for best results.
